PACKED CHARMER
OnePlus 7 Pro
The OnePlus 7 Pro is a phone of many firsts. It’s the first true full-screen OnePlus phone without a notch or cutout for
its front cam; it’s the first OnePlus phone to have screen resolution higher than 1080p; and it’s the first OnePlus phone
equipped with three cameras on the back.
The phone has a 6.67-inch, QHD+ bezel-free Fluid AMOLED screen that runs at a buttery 90Hz. Under the hood, it is
powered by an octa-core Snapdragon 855 with Qualcomm AI engine, and an Adreno 640 GPU. The phone is available with
128/256GB of storage, and 6GB/8GB/12GB of RAM.
The aforementioned cameras include a 48MP main sensor, a 16MP ultra-wide camera, and an 8MP telephoto camera.
Meanwhile, the selfie shooter is a pop-up 16MP unit that OnePlus claims is built to last; you could take over 150 selfies
every day for five-and-a-half years without wearing down the camera. Price is P38,990 for the 6GB RAM + 128GB ROM
variant and P42,990 for the 8GB RAM + 256GB ROM model.
A MORE POCKETABLE MI 9
Xiaomi Mi 9 SE
It may not have the range-topping
Snapdragon 855 chipset of its
bigger brother, but the P15,990
Xiaomi Mi 9 SE does come with
the same flagship features that
make up the Mi 9: the Samsung
AMOLED display, an improved
in-screen fingerprint sensor, and
a 48MP main camera.
The Mi 9 SE is equipped with
a Snapdragon 712 processor,
an Adreno 616 GPU, 6GB RAM,
64GB storage, 3,070mAh battery,
and a 5.97-inch display with a
dewdrop-style notch where the
20MP front camera lives.
Like the Mi 9, the SE version has
three rear cameras: 13MP ultra-
wide angle, 48MP wide-angle,
and 8MP telephoto.
